Herbert Hayes Norton, of the class of 1892, died at his home, Winona, Minn., December 11, 1894. His illness was very short and his death unexpected. He was the son of Matthew G. Norton and was born at Winona, August 15, 1868. At the age of eighteen he entered Hamline University, where he remained two years. The next year and a half he spent abroad, travelling and studying. Then returning, in the fall of 1889, he joined the junior class at Hamline. He completed this year and in the following autumn came to Harvard, where he was admitted...
